Transaction 91dc975b364a867eb2df5184aa509635df41ed7105c2dba6f3d29fae2a74b20e

1 Input
2 Outputs
  • 91dc975b364a867eb2df5184aa509635df41ed7105c2dba6f3d29fae2a74b20e:0
  • value  500000000
    address  3QTdJArmaoxgwX3fBhJEbWxcbFntiSxB4T
  • 91dc975b364a867eb2df5184aa509635df41ed7105c2dba6f3d29fae2a74b20e:1
  • value  649803480
    address  158zuPuAVYMUVMPDkNipksnP9ZsxFZ15vx